摘要
Experiments on two-photon interference are discussed in the case when there is absorption of all the modes participating in the process of spontaneous parametric down-conversion (SPDC) of light. The objects of investigation are 10-to 80-Å-thick ultrathin gold films deposited on fused-silica substrates. Conditions are determined under which the effect of absorption of the signal and pump waves on the interference pattern is small. It is shown that, under these conditions, the visibility of the interference pattern and the shape of the frequency-angular spectrum at the signal frequency are determined by the optical parameters of the medium at the idler frequency, which belongs to the near-infrared region.
